🚽 Choosing the Right Fixtures
Modern fixtures can improve both function and efficiency.
💧 Water-Efficient Toilets
Modern low-flow toilets use significantly less water per flush, saving you money without sacrificing performance.
🚿 Shower and Tub Valves
Consider installing thermostatic shower valves that prevent scalding by maintaining a consistent water temperature.
🚰 Faucet Choices
Wall-mounted faucets look sleek but require more complex plumbing. Ensure your choice fits your budget and wall structure.
🛁 Freestanding Tubs
These are beautiful but require specific drain and water supply placements that must be planned from the start.
📜 Permits and Code Compliance
Don't skip this crucial step. Most bathroom renovations that involve moving plumbing require a permit from your local municipality. This ensures the work is done safely and meets all building codes.
Hiring a licensed plumber is non-negotiable for a bathroom remodel. They understand local codes, can pull the necessary permits, and ensure the work is done correctly, protecting your investment.
